8. Symptom: Low refrigerant discharge pressure
Possible Causes
Suction shut off valve partially closed
Insufficient refrigerant in chiller/heater
Low suction pressure
Source heat exchanger modulating valve not properly adjusted or not
functioning
9. Symptom: High refrigerant discharge pressure
Possible Causes
System overcharged with refrigerant
Non-condensables in chiller/heater
Restricted bypass line
Discharge shut off valve partially closed
Liquid line solenoid valve coil
10. Symptom: Low chilled water temperature
Possible Causes
Temperature set point set adjusted too low
Water flow rate through evaporator too low
System controls malfunctioning
11. Symptom: High chilled water temperature
Possible Causes
Refrigeration circuits not cooling
Load higher than capacity of chiller/heater
Low refrigeration charge
Load higher than capacity of chiller/heater
Low refrigeration charge
Temperature sensor not properly installed
Fouled evaporator
Excessive flow through evaporator
12. Symptom: Compressor thermal protector switch open (overloading)
Possible Causes
Electrical malfunction
Operating beyond design conditions
Discharge valve partially shut
